Kindergarten
English Meaning
A school for young children, conducted on the theory that education should be begun by gratifying and cultivating the normal aptitude for exercise, play, observation, imitation, and construction; -- a name given by Friedrich Froebel, a German educator, who introduced this method of training, in rooms opening on a garden.
- A program or class for four-year-old to six-year-old children that serves as an introduction to school.
